  1. At-large. Website. www .co .ward .nd .us. Ward County is a county in the U.S. state of North Dakota. As of the 2020 census, the population was 69,919, [1] making it the fourth most populous county in North Dakota. Its county seat is Minot. [2] Ward County is part of the Minot, ND Micropolitan Statistical Area .

  2. Minot (/ ˈ m aɪ n ɒ t / ⓘ MY-not) is a city in and the county seat of Ward County, North Dakota, United States, in the state's north-central region. It is most widely known for the Air Force base approximately 15 miles (24 km) north of the city.
